# Exploring Different Roles in the Software Industry Hey there! So, you’re interested in the software industry, huh? Well, you’ve come to the right place! Today we’re going to take a look at the diverse range of roles available in this fascinating field. But first, let me share a little bit about my journey. I distinctly remember the day I fell in love with coding. It was sophomore year in college, and after several weeks of struggling with a complex algorithm, that eureka moment finally came. It was just like solving a massive jigsaw, with each piece clicking into place — pure magic! ## The Software Industry Is a Big, Big Place Before I got into the software industry, I always thought it was all about being a developer — writing lines of code day-in, day-out. But let me tell you, that’s only a small piece of the pie. The software industry is a vast field with countless roles, each as critical as the next. * *Software Developer*: This is the role you might be the most familiar with. Developers are the ones who write and maintain the code that makes our software work. From weather apps to video games, behind every piece of software there’s a developer or a team of developers making things happen. * *Software Tester*: Once a software application has been written, it needs to be tested — and that’s where software testers come in. These individuals systematically try out every aspect of the software to make sure it’s functioning as intended, according to the Software Quality Assurance (SQA) process[^1^]. * *Systems Analyst*: A systems analyst takes a look at a company’s current computer systems and designs solutions to help the organization operate more effectively[^2^]. * *Product Manager*: In the realm of software, a product manager is someone who oversees the life cycle of a product, from conception to installation[^3^]. [^1^]: [“The role of a Software Tester”](https://www.careerexplorer.com/careers/software-tester/) CareerExplorer [^2^]: [“What Are the Duties of a System Analyst?”](https://work.chron.com/duties-system-analyst-4946.html) Work Chron [^3^]: [“What Is a Product Manager?”](https://www.aipmm.com/what-is-a-product-manager/) AIPMM I’ve only listed a few above. Depending on the specific project or company, there are many other roles like Database Administrator, Information Systems Manager, AI Specialist… the list goes on! ## Why Variety Is Great The incredible variety of roles in this industry is a real blessing. I remember when I first started out, coding was absolutely my jam. Over time though, I realized that I also really enjoyed the more strategic aspects of software development. This led me to transition into a role as a Product Manager. The beauty here is that there’s likely a perfect fit for everyone. Whether you’re into the nitty-gritty of writing code, the strategy behind product management, or analytically understanding system needs, there’s a place for you. ## Parting Words The software industry is a booming, diverse field with a multitude of roles. Whether you’re just starting out or considering a career shift, I hope this post has helped you understand the array of possibilities that this industry can offer. Happy exploring!

